<b>Effects of three different sources of pituitary extract on gonadal inducer in male and female pacu (<em>Piaractus mesopotamicus<em>)</b> - DOI: 10.4025/actascianimsci.v27i4.1146
Abstract
Male and female pacus (Piaractus mesopotamicus) were induced with broiler chicken (BCPE), rabbit (RPE), and carp (CPE) pituitary extracts. The parameters for spermatic vigor, progressive motility, fertilization and hatching rate, according to semen origin, did not show any differences among the treatments (p > 0.05). RPE produced the lowest (p < 0.05) semen volume and the highest spermatozoa number and concentration (p < 0.05). No difference was observed (p > 0.05) in the total rate of abnormal spermatozoa among the treatments, but the secondary pathologies were higher (p < 0.05) in the treatment with RPE. The females induced with RPE did not present stimulus for hatching. No differences (p > 0.05) between BCPE and CPE were found for accumulated thermal unit, number of oocytes/spawning grams, fertilization and hatchery rates according to treatment origin. The result indicates that BCPE use is recommended for gonadal induction of P. mesopotamicusDownloads
